2011: Competed for the regular-season and SCIAC Postseason Tournament champions… Helped Redlands to advance to the NCAA Championships for the seventh consecutive time… Contributed to the team’s record-setting season that amassed the most wins in program history at 36-11 overall… Second-Team All-SCIAC selection… Provided solid play in left field… Competed in 42 games, making 41 starts… Earned a .324 batting average with 35 hits, highlighted by five doubles… Scored 32 runs and tallied 10 RBI… Credited with an on-base percentage of .416 to go along with a slugging percentage of .370… Was walked 17 times on the season… Provided 10 sacrifices… Went a near-perfect 8-for-9 in stolen bases… Posted a .979 fielding percentage with 46 putouts… Stepped up with a season-high three doubles against Occidental College (4/15/11)…
